如何处理 CKNotificationInfo 'desiredKeys' 最多 3 个键?
How to deal with CKNotificationInfo 'desiredKeys' max 3 keys?
我正在使用 8 个键设置我的通知,这是我需要在将接收此通知的其他设备中的信息。问题是文档说只能设置 3 个键。我可以从消息中提取来自此密钥的一些信息,但我认为这不是最好的方法,因为此消息可以使用 8 种不同的语言。我如何通过推送通知发送此信息?
准备通知时,请查看 CKNotificationInfo。在此 class 中,您将找到这些属性:
您必须使用本地化字符串文件的键设置上述属性。
//In your .strings file...
"NOTICATION_BODY" = "¡Hola mundo!";
"NOTIFCATION_ACTION" = "Cerrar";
"NOTICATION_BODY" = "Hello world!";
"NOTIFCATION_ACTION" = "Close";
// In your CKNotificationInfo object...
notificationInfo.alertLocalizationKey = "NOTICATION_BODY"
notificationInfo.alertActionLocalizationKey= "NOTIFCATION_ACTION"
我正在使用 8 个键设置我的通知,这是我需要在将接收此通知的其他设备中的信息。问题是文档说只能设置 3 个键。我可以从消息中提取来自此密钥的一些信息,但我认为这不是最好的方法,因为此消息可以使用 8 种不同的语言。我如何通过推送通知发送此信息?
准备通知时,请查看 CKNotificationInfo。在此 class 中,您将找到这些属性:
您必须使用本地化字符串文件的键设置上述属性。
//In your .strings file...
"NOTICATION_BODY" = "¡Hola mundo!";
"NOTIFCATION_ACTION" = "Cerrar";
"NOTICATION_BODY" = "Hello world!";
"NOTIFCATION_ACTION" = "Close";
// In your CKNotificationInfo object...
notificationInfo.alertLocalizationKey = "NOTICATION_BODY"
notificationInfo.alertActionLocalizationKey= "NOTIFCATION_ACTION"